[0026] Below in conjunction with accompanying drawing, the concrete implementation of technical solution of the present invention is described in further detail:

[0027] figure 1 It is a schematic diagram of an embodiment of a dynamically configurable USB port multiplexing system in the present invention. The system includes a computer host, a mobile terminal and a USB port connecting the computer host and the mobile terminal. The computer host includes PC side software. The mobile terminal includes an endpoint multiplexing layer and an upper application layer that communicate with each other. The mobile terminal communicates with the PC side software, and the endpoint multiplexing layer is responsible for managing USB devices and providing enough communication interfaces for upper-layer applications.

Abstract

The invention relates to a method, a system and a device for multiplexing a dynamically configurable USB port, which can have the characteristics of coexistence of a plurality of examples of common ports and multiplexing ports, port coexistence of different transmission modes and dynamic configuration without affecting upper application so as to improve the flexibility of data transmission. The technical defects that the multiplexing of the USB port is stiff and lacks flexibility, does not differentiate the characteristics of multiple kinds of transmission data but uniformly processes the data, and cannot perform dynamic configuration during running in the prior art are overcome.

Description

technical field [0001] The present invention relates to the technical field of communication systems, and more specifically, to a dynamically configurable USB port multiplexing method, system and device. Background technique [0002] With the increase of new demands and new applications in the field of communication technology, mobile terminals (such as mobile phones and data cards), as mobile communication devices, carry more and more functions and applications. Connect the mobile terminal to the PC (Personal Computer) through the USB port, and it may have multiple communications with the PC at the same time, such as downloading music and videos to the PC through the network, and performing between the PC and the mobile terminal with U disk function.
